When discharging wastewater in a country house, it is mandatory to clean it. Since the issue of ecology remains relevant, it should be remembered that the discharge of untreated water into the soil is prohibited. In this regard, in addition to treatment systems, underground filtration facilities in country houses should be provided.

Septic tanks are used to treat domestic waste water, after which a filtration well is installed. Such measures are prescribed in the current sanitary standards. After reviewing them, you will be able to understand that the presence of underground filtration fields, sand and gravel filters and filter trenches is also important. The choice of this or that structure will depend on:

  • groundwater depths;
  • soil type;
  • availability of aquifers and other factors.

For biological wastewater treatment today, filtration wells are still most often used.

A filtering well is a structure inthe main purpose of which is the biological treatment of domestic waste water in the local sewerage system. Such treatment facilities are arranged when it is not possible to divert sewage into a reservoir through a drainage system. In such cases, the house is removed from the reservoir or the site has an insufficient slope. In this regard, there is a need to drain sewage into the ground.

The filtration well is an independent drainage facility or a sewage treatment facility. In the first case, the well is located on the site if the volume of wastewater is not more than one cubic meter per day. The second case involves the use of a well for additional purification of sewage before it is discharged into the soil.

Before you build a filtration well, you need to collect information about the soil. Wells can belocated only in those soils that are suitable for this. These should include:

  • sandy soils;
  • peat;
  • Sandy loam with low content of clay particles.

If we are talking about loams and clays, which have a low filtration coefficient, then it is pointless to install wells in them, because filtration facilities cannot be operated efficiently under such conditions. It is unacceptable to install wells for biological treatment in fractured rocks, this is due to the fact that water filtration does not occur.

In the absence of an organized runoff, water can even get into sources of drinking water. In areas with soil that has little filtration properties, other sewage treatment methods should be used.

The condition of the soil also affects the filtration area of the well. The filtration area, among other things, determines the life of the well: the filter well can last longer if the filtration area is significant. A filtration well for a septic tank can be effectively operated only if all work is carried out correctly, taking into account the depth of groundwater. This level should be 0.5 m below the filter bottom.

The base of the drainage system should be located 1 m above the groundwater level. If the groundwater is quite high on the site, then it is impossible to install a well. It is also important to remember about the depth of freezing. Do-it-yourself filtration well is installed below the freezing levelsoil, depending on climatic conditions. For example, in central Russia, this parameter is 1.3 m from the earth's surface.

If it was not possible to purchase a plastic filtration well, then you can make it yourself. For this, a corrugated pipe of the required diameter is used, the last of which can be equal to 925 mm. The required length is cut from the pipe, which will become the height of the well. Holes are made in the structure, and rubber cuffs can be used at the place where the pipes pass.

If necessary, the seams are sealed with bituminous mastic. After installing such a well, preparation is laid on the bottom, pipes are connected, and, if necessary, also a pump. The voids between the walls and the well can be filled with rubble, a hatch is installed on top.

If you are thinking about how to install a filtration well, you can take a closer look at the local bottom structure, the main elements of which are:

  • walls;
  • overlap;
  • bottom filter.

The latter has the appearance of a backfill of crushed stone, sintered slag, gravel, and brick fragments. The diameter of the fraction of these materials can vary from 10 to 70 mm. This filling is carried out to a height of 1 m. The liquid cleared of suspended particles will enter the well through a pipe fromseptic tank. Therefore, the pipe must be positioned above the filter surface. This distance is usually 0.2 m. The place where the jet will fall on the filter should be covered with an antiseptic shield, which will distribute sewage in the well. This measure eliminates backfill erosion.

Quite often, owners of suburban real estate are wondering how to properly install a filtration well. Its walls can be made from:

  • old barrel;
  • reinforced concrete rings;
  • rubble stone;
  • solid clay brick.

Special attention must be paid to the fact that there should be holes in the walls. They should be left or broken. They should be distributed along the height of the filter as evenly as possible. They are performed in a checkerboard pattern, and their diameter can vary from 4 to 6 cm. The area of the holes should not exceed 10% of the wall surface. The walls of the well from the outside must be covered with the material that was used to lay the bottom filter. The height of the backfill should be equal to the height of the filter, while the thickness is usually equal to the limit of 30 to 50 cm.

The filter well and septic tank must be provided with a ventilation pipe. It is located in the sewage treatment plant. The upper part of the pipe is located 70 cm above the soil surface. It is important to supply the elementwind vane.

The most optimal pipe diameter is 10 cm. If it spoils the landscape, then you can solve the problem by masking the element with climbing plants. A hatch should be installed in the ceiling, the diameter of which is 70 cm. Two covers act as its features. One of them will be the carrier, while the second will be weighting, it must be placed from below. A gap should be left between the covers, which is filled with insulating material, such as bags of perlite sand or mineral wool.

Today, filter wells rarely have a diameter of more than 2 m. Their depth is usually 3 m or less. If the area of the treatment plant is large, then several small wells should be installed on the territory. This need arises when the well area is more than 4 m2, because the volume of wastewater can be impressive. It is important to remove them from the available source of drinking water by 30 m or more.

Conical filtration well enjoys todayvery popular with consumers. It is made of plastic and can have a height of up to 2.5 m. The cone structure allows such systems to be installed in different soils, including heaving clays. The upper part of the structure has a diameter of 600 mm, while the bottom one reaches 1000 mm.

The system is supplied with a cast-iron or polymer-sand manhole, a floor slab is not required in this case. The body is based on a corrugated pipe, and the pipes are connected locally. The neck is attached to the body of the well at the manufacturing stage. The top cover will look great on walkways and lawns. A perforated conical filtration well can have a double-walled structure and an open top. The wall of the well is hollow while the bottom is open, and for the top you can use any standard manhole you want. Such a well can be installed to service a house for 10 people. The advantages of such structures should be highlighted:

  • light weight compared to reinforced concrete structures;
  • no toxic emissions into the soil;
  • long service life up to 50 years.

The well is quite easy to install yourself.
